Output 75dfb3761fe10086902439dcc8f550c6eb70d88124c01524ef5bbd12334ded49:0

value
542646
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6e739240bc877ea6d541753c0a008cd41809a06 OP_EQUAL
address
3QCX9QPWMpxWW6EUsrPpH6p2rXiMNuL45E
transaction
75dfb3761fe10086902439dcc8f550c6eb70d88124c01524ef5bbd12334ded49
spent
true